Joseph Labadie (April 18, 1850–October 7, 1933) was a prominent labor organizer, writer, and social activist in the United States.
Labadie was involved in numerous labor organizations including the Knights of Labor, the Socialist Labor Party, and the American Federation of Labor.
Labadie died in Detroit on October 7, 1933, at the age of 83.
